The study aimed to construct and validate an instrument to assess the leprosy actions control in primary care from the perspective of community health agents (CHA). This is a methodological study to validate instruments, based on the Classical Test Theory. The instrument was administered to 380 CHA of three municipalities in the state of Minas Gerais, in the period from July to December 2012. In the stage of face and content validity 17 items of the instrument were reduced. The factor analysis extracted eight factors that accounted for a percentage of 35.7% of the total variance. The principal components analysis allowed the elimination of eight items that showed no adaptation to the factors defined. The overall Cronbach alpha for the 57 items was 0.858. We conclude that the instrument is valid to evaluate the performance of primary care in leprosy control in the experience of ACS.
